How much input did you have in the filming process? Did you get to work with Stone Cold and Danny Trejo?

reply

I had input as far as the script went. I made some changes for the director, and for Steve - but they basically shot every word I wrote. Scene for scene, it's my script. Terry did a great job directing. I never met Steve or Danny face-to-face. The movie was shot in Vancouver and I live in LA. It was hard for me to get to the set. Everything was done over the phone, or e-mail. I talk to Steve on Twitter every so often though, and I may be doing something else with him. He's a very nice guy.

I was wondering what sort of research went into the whole MC aspect of this film. I know people are making a lot of comparisons to SOA, especially with the Danny Trejo connection.

reply

I read a lot of books on OMGs, and watched a few documentaries. I've always been fascinated by that MC culture. I based The Circle loosely on the Mongols. I've actually never watched Sons of Anarchy, but probably should.
